Product details

The ESD shielding bag from kaiserkraft is a specialized packaging solution designed to protect electronic components from electrostatic discharge during transport and storage. With a semi-transparent design, this flat bag allows for easy identification of the contents while ensuring the safety of sensitive components. The bag is made of high-quality plastic and has a material thickness of 77 micrometers, making it robust and reliable. The sealing of the bag creates a Faraday cage that effectively blocks voltage spikes, making it particularly suitable for use outside of ESD protection zones. Additionally, the bag is recyclable and free from heavy metals, making it an environmentally friendly choice for companies that value sustainability.

  • Provides optimal protection against electrostatic charging and discharging
  • Creates a Faraday cage to prevent voltage spikes
  • Recyclable and free from heavy metals
  • Ideal for shipping electronic components outside of ESD protection zones.
